The Light-Wing System is a mounting system,
completely waterproof without the use of any kind of seal:
no silicon, no plastic materials or any other polymer.
This is a classic Y-beam commonly used in industrial buildings
First: special clamps are positioned on the Y beam without drilling the concrete,
avoiding any damage to the building.
The main framework of the structure is interlocked to the special clamps.
An open-able window is mounted on the back of the structure.
A hail resistant polycarbonate with anti UVA features is used.
No screws, only different kinds of interlocking system are used
in the entire assembly process. Finally, the PV module
slips inside the Light-Wing System using a specially designed frame.
The water is channeled and falls by gravity along planned paths.
Same step seen from a different angle: you can clearly see the part of the
structure acting as a gutter. The system is completed with a
"shoulder" fixed with an interlocking mechanism.
Mounting the Light-Wing System on an Y beam building.
Workers need almost no tools to install the system,
this allows a faster mounting and a greater safety.
A complete row of PV modules mounted with the Light-Wing System.
The system seen from inside the building. The PV module becomes a structural
component of the coverage. Lots of natural light indeed.
